Financial Performance - Total revenue for the first half of 2018 reached ¥1,032,770,121.02, an increase of 38.96% compared to ¥743,194,526.63 in the same period last year[23]. - Net profit attributable to shareholders was ¥218,653,138.20, representing an 82.78% increase from ¥119,629,504.03 year-on-year[23]. - Net profit after deducting non-recurring gains and losses was ¥189,339,905.84, up 80.90% from ¥104,666,640.61 in the previous year[23]. - Operating cash flow net amount was ¥198,771,385.56, an increase of 80.57% compared to ¥110,080,902.84 in the same period last year[23]. - Basic earnings per share rose to ¥0.4372, an increase of 82.78% from ¥0.2392 in the previous year[23]. - Total assets at the end of the reporting period were ¥3,955,501,709.16, a 10.39% increase from ¥3,583,167,950.81 at the end of the previous year[23]. - Net assets attributable to shareholders increased to ¥2,672,147,216.00, up 7.27% from ¥2,491,046,293.20 at the end of the previous year[23]. - The weighted average return on net assets was 8.42%, an increase of 2.09% compared to 6.33% in the previous year[23]. - The company's main business revenue reached 1,031.996 million CNY, representing a year-on-year growth of 38.99%[30]. - The net profit attributable to the parent company was 218.6531 million CNY, an increase of 82.78% compared to the previous year[30]. Operational Highlights - The report includes a detailed discussion and analysis of operational conditions and risks faced by the company[6]. - The company has multiple wholly-owned and controlled subsidiaries, enhancing its operational capabilities across various regions[13]. - The company is actively involved in the development of new products and technologies to strengthen its competitive position in the market[12]. - The company has established a one-stop service capability for medical device projects, enhancing efficiency across various stages from testing to clinical research[31]. - The company completed the acquisition of a CRO company in Romania, expanding its service capabilities in Europe[31]. - The company has established strategic partnerships with over 1,500 clinical trial institutions, enhancing its service network for domestic and international pharmaceutical clients[39]. - The company participated in over 150 innovative drug clinical studies, covering multiple therapeutic areas including oncology and cardiovascular diseases[36]. - The company is actively addressing clinical research bottlenecks by assisting over 20 medical institutions in building Phase I clinical research capabilities[31]. Investment and Capital Strategy - The company plans not to distribute cash dividends, issue bonus shares, or increase share capital from reserves[7]. - The company plans to issue non-public shares to specific investors as part of its capital strategy[15]. - The company has committed to invest RMB 60,780.00 million for the acquisition of 100% equity in Jietong Tairui[71]. - The company reported a total investment of ¥228,821,469.24 during the reporting period, a decrease of 67.83% compared to the previous year's investment of ¥713,748,444.00[59]. - The company raised a total of RMB 499,999,990.64 from a non-public offering of 37,425,149 shares at a price of RMB 13.36 per share, with a net amount of RMB 475,799,990.64 after expenses[67]. - The company approved a non-public offering of up to 30,000,300 shares, raising RMB 629,999,999.30, with a net amount of RMB 607,799,999.30 after expenses[70]. Shareholder Information - The total number of common shareholders at the end of the reporting period was 15,702[139]. - The largest shareholder, Ye Xiaoping, holds 24.82% of shares, totaling 124,122,733 shares, with a decrease of 10,000,000 shares during the reporting period[139]. - The second-largest shareholder, Cao Xiaochun, holds 8.75% of shares, totaling 43,766,500 shares, with no change during the reporting period[139]. - The company’s foreign shareholding stands at 8,703,360 shares, which is 1.74% of the total shares[134]. - The company’s domestic natural person shareholding decreased slightly from 143,888,755 to 143,180,305 shares, a change of approximately 0.49%[134].
